Dental implants have emerged as one of the most effective options for tooth substitute in modern dentistry. Their design allows for the combination with the jawbone, providing a steady basis for synthetic teeth. Consequently, the dental implants success rate has turn into a topic of serious curiosity amongst each patients and professionals in the field.


The success price of dental implants is primarily influenced by varied factors, together with the patient's general health, the quality of the jawbone, and the specific technique used during the surgery. This impressive determine is a primary reason why many patients opt for implants over other types of dental restoration


Patients with good oral hygiene and wholesome life-style habits generally experience larger success charges. Smoking, as an example, has been proven to negatively impact the healing process after surgery, resulting in a decreased success price. Individuals who smoke could encounter more complications, including infections around the implant that may jeopardize its longevity.

The quality of the jawbone additionally plays an important role in figuring out the success rate of implants. If the bone is inadequate or has undergone significant deterioration, the dentist would possibly recommend bone grafting to enhance the probabilities of profitable integration. In these circumstances, the initial healing period could also be prolonged, but it might possibly lead to a big enchancment in outcomes.


Additionally, the type of dental implant used can impact total success rates. There are various designs and materials obtainable, and some could provide higher efficiency depending on particular person circumstances. For instance, titanium is mostly favored for its biocompatibility, allowing the implant to fuse extra effectively with bone. Choosing an skilled dental professional who makes use of high-quality materials can considerably enhance the probabilities of success.


Complications can happen during or after the surgery and can affect the success rate. Common complications might embrace infection, nerve injury, or sinus points. However, many complications could be minimized via thorough pre-operative assessment and meticulous surgical methods. Choosing a talented and educated dentist is essential in navigating these dangers, making certain higher outcomes.


Post-operative care additionally considerably impacts the success price of dental implants. Following the dentist's directions relating to drugs, food regimen, and oral hygiene can forestall complications and foster correct healing. Regular follow-up visits are important as they permit the dentist to watch the implant and tackle any potential points earlier than they escalate.

Psychological factors shouldn't be ignored when discussing the success price of dental implants. A patient’s mindset can affect their recovery and willingness to maintain oral hygiene practices. Those who've practical expectations and a constructive outlook are inclined to have higher outcomes. Education concerning the procedure might help in aligning expectations and building confidence in the therapy.


Comparatively, dental implants boast superior success charges when contrasted with different tooth substitute options, corresponding to dentures or bridges. Traditional dentures might result in bone loss over time since they don't stimulate the jawbone, whereas bridges require altering adjoining tooth, which might compromise their integrity. In distinction, implants provide a standalone solution, preserving the surrounding teeth and stimulating the jawbone, further bettering long-term oral health.


Despite the spectacular success charges, some people could additionally be wary of the related prices. While dental implants usually require a higher initial funding, their sturdiness usually surpasses that of alternate options, leading to lower long-term prices. Patients are inspired to weigh the advantages in opposition to the preliminary expense and contemplate financing options to make treatment extra accessible.

  • The success rate of dental implants typically ranges between 90% and 95%, making them a dependable option for tooth substitute.

  • Factors such as bone density, overall health, and oral hygiene can considerably influence the longevity and success of implants.

  • Studies present that decrease success rates are sometimes noticed in patients who smoke, due to reduced blood circulate and healing capacity.

  • Long-term success is related to common dental check-ups and maintaining an excellent oral hygiene routine post-implant placement.

  • The sort of implant material used, generally titanium or zirconia, plays a crucial position in determining the implant's compatibility and success.

  • Success rates tend to be larger within the decrease jaw compared to the higher jaw, attributed to differences in bone density.

  • Immediate loading implants, which could be placed with short-term crowns right after surgery, have a comparably high success price when carried out by skilled professionals.

  • Preoperative preparation, together with proper imaging and remedy planning, can considerably enhance the likelihood of implant success.

  • Complications, if they arise, can usually be mitigated with timely intervention, thus preserving the success rate of the implant procedure.
